The Robert Morris Colonials and Northern Kentucky Norse face off on Thursday in a college basketball showdown at BB&T Arena. When these two teams faced off on January 15th it was Robert Morris that won 74-65.
Kahliel Spear was the top player for Robert Morris scoring 21 points and grabbing 11 rebounds. Marques Warrick has been the top player for Northern Kentucky scoring 21 points.
Robert Morris comes into this game with a 7-21 record overall and they have gone 10-16-1 against the spread. Robert Morris has lost two games in a row, including the last game against UIC. The offense scored 88 points but their defense gave up 96 points. Robert Morris is averaging 69.7 points while their defense is giving up 74.5 points per game. Kahliel Spear has been the top player for Robert Morris averaging 14.6 points while shooting 54.8 percent from the field and 23.1 percent from behind the three point line.
On the other side of this matchup is the Northern Kentucky Norse who sit with a 16-11 record overall and they have gone 12-13 against the spread. In the last game against Oakland, Northern Kentucky gave up only 66 points, and that led to the victory. Northern Kentucky is averaging 69.6 points while their defense is giving up 66.1 points per game. Marques Warrick has been the top player for Northern Kentucky averaging 15.3 points while shooting 37.4 percent from the field and 32.2 percent from behind the three point line.
Northern Kentucky is 10-2 against the spread in their last 12 games overall. Robert Morris is 4-1-1 against the spread in their last six games following an against the spread loss. The over is 5-1 in Northern Kentucky’s last six games following an against the spread win.
These are similar offenses, but the one difference is with the defense. Robert Morris is giving up 74.5 points per game while Northern Kentucky is giving up 66.1 points per game.
